Ip r|]HE DEMAND FOR STYLISH SUITS MILLIG AN'S, Kelburn Avenue, Is so great that it is nccessary to order ' a month ahead. SWIMMING $ THE SCHOOL CHAMPIONSHIPS. The Now Zealand Schools Championship swimming races are to bo held in Wanganui on February 21 and 23. Tho trials for tlicso races as far as tho Wellington Centre is concerned will take placo in tho Boys' Institute Tepid Baths on Wednesday week (Fobruary 12), when it is hoped that tlicro will bo a stroll!; muster of good material. The idea ot having the trials in tho tepid baths is because tho championship events will be swum in fresh water at Wanganui. On tho 12th there will be trials over tho 50, 75 and 100 yards distances for girls, and ovor tho 50, 100, and 150 yards distances for boys. The trials for representatives in tho intermediate championships (males and females mi:lor 17 years of age) will bo held in the tepid baths on tho samo evening.
